Babu Owino declares war after Sifuna was sacked from the ODM post

  • The Member of Parliament for Embakasi East, Babu Owino, has declared war against the leadership of ODM following the removal of the Nairobi senator, Edwin Sifuna, from the seat of the party’s secretary general.
  • Babu accused senior ODM officials, including Siaya senator Oburu Oginga, of violating their oath and holding an “arbitrary meeting” in Mombasa to oust Sifuna.
  • The outspoken member of parliament urged other politicians within ODM to declare their position, warning that the struggle will not end soon.
  • Babu defended Sifuna’s record, saying his only “fault” was fighting for the underdog, and described his removal as a political attack.

Why did Babu Owino give a warning to ODM officials?

In an emotional press conference on Thursday, February 12, Babu showed that the fight for justice and protecting the party’s foundations cannot be discussed.

The young politician asked other ODM leaders to clearly announce their side, declaring that the struggle has officially begun.

“Thank you ladies and gentlemen. I want to assure you that we will fight. War has been declared, the line has been drawn. If you are on our side, you are on our side. If you are on the other side, fight there, but this will not end soon,” Grandpa announced.

Why did Babu say the removal of Sifuna is invalid?

Babu ignored the decision of the National Executive Committee (NEC) to remove Sifuna, explaining that it is against the law, and wondered how “an administration formed against the law” can remove a leader who is legally in power.

He accused the ODM leader and Siaya senator, Oburu Oginga, of violating the oath he took during the party’s 20th anniversary.

In addition, he claimed that there was a serious violation of procedures, stressing that those who took the sacred oath to protect the constitution of the party were the ones who violated the constitution.

“I want to say that the illegal removal of Sifuna from power is not taken lightly by this team, and I condemn the leaders who did this. We know what Baba stood for, he stood for justice, he stood for a fair trial and a fair trial. The meeting held in Mombasa was illegal. It was an arbitrary meeting planned to remove the current general secretary of ODM, Edwin Sifuna, from power.” Grandpa said.

The Member of Parliament claimed that some leaders have been labeled rebels within ODM because of standing with ordinary Kenyans.

According to the member of parliament Embakasithis is the source of the Nairobi senator’s problems within the party.

Finally, I want to say that the only mistake Sifuna made, and the only mistakes we make, is to fight for the weak, to fight for the forgotten in this society, to fight for the disadvantaged in Kenya, to fight for employment for our youth, and to oppose the high cost of living that affects Kenyans in this nation. That is the only mistake we make,” Grandfather added.

Sifuna vows to fight for himself following his removal from ODM

Earlier, the Nairobi senator suffered from tension he insisted that he will not resign despite the party’s NEC deciding to remove him.

He described Oburu’s leadership as invalid and claimed that party trustees were prevented from continuing reconciliation talks.

Sifuna vowed to challenge the NEC’s decision through all legal means, stressing his determination to protect ODM’s foundations and legacy. Raila Odinga.
